40 Now when they came out of prison, they went to Lydia's where seeing the brethren, they comforted them and departed;
17 1 and passing through Amphipolis and Apollonia, they came to Thessalonica, where there was a synagogue of the Jews.
2 And according to his custom, Paul went in among them; and for three sabbaths discoursed to them from the scriptures,
3 opening and stating that the Christ was to suffer .and rise from the dead, and that this Jesus whom I announce to you is The Christ.
4 And some of them were convinced, and associated with Paul and Silas; and a great multitude of the devout Greeks; and of women of distinction not a few.
5 But the disbelieving Jews, affecting zeal, and collecting some ill disposed men of the lowest class, raised a mob and set the city in an uproar; and besetting Jason's house sought to bring them out to the people;
